3. Configuración
3.1. Connecting Your Headset
- Connect your Jabra headset's quick disconnect (QD) cable to the headset port on the Jabra Link 860.
3.2. Conectando a un PC
- Connect the supplied USB cable from the PC port on the Jabra Link 860 to an available USB port on your computer.
- The Link 860 will be recognized as an audio device by your operating system. You may need to select it as the default audio device in your computer's sound settings or softphone application.

Figura 3.1: Jabra Link 860 Audio Processor connected to a laptop, demonstrating a typical usage scenario.
3.3. Connecting to a Desk Phone
- Connect the supplied RJ9 cable from the desk phone port on the Jabra Link 860 to the headset port on your desk phone.
- If your desk phone does not have a dedicated headset port, consult your phone's manual for alternative connection methods, such as connecting via the handset port.
- Adjust the compatibility switches on the bottom of the Link 860 (refer to Figure 2.4) to match your specific desk phone model. Incorrect settings can result in no audio or poor sound quality. Consult the Jabra compatibility guide for your phone model.
4. Instrucións de funcionamento
4.1. Switching Between PC and Desk Phone
- Usa o PC/Phone Switch on the top of the Link 860 to select your desired audio source.
- When the PC icon is illuminated, you are connected to your computer.
- When the phone icon is illuminated, you are connected to your desk phone.
4.2. Realización e recepción de chamadas
- PC Calls: Ensure the Link 860 is in PC mode. Use your softphone application to make or receive calls.
- Desk Phone Calls: Ensure the Link 860 is in desk phone mode. Use your desk phone's dial pad to make calls. To answer an incoming call, press the headset button on your desk phone (if available) or lift the handset and then switch to headset mode.
4.3. Axuste do volume
- Desliza o Deslizador de volume up or down to increase or decrease the listening volume in your headset.
4.4. Silenciar o micrófono
- Preme o Botón de silencio do micrófono to mute your microphone during a call. The button will typically illuminate to indicate that the microphone is muted.
- Press the button again to unmute the microphone.

6 Solución de problemas
If you experience issues with your Jabra Link 860, try the following solutions:
- No audio in headset:
- Ensure the headset is securely connected to the Link 860.
- Verify the Link 860 is in the correct mode (PC or Phone).
- Check the volume slider on the Link 860 and your computer/desk phone.
- For desk phone connections, confirm the compatibility switches on the bottom of the Link 860 are set correctly for your phone model.
- For PC connections, ensure the Link 860 is selected as the default audio device in your computer's sound settings.
- O micrófono non funciona:
- Check if the microphone mute button on the Link 860 is active (illuminated). Press it to unmute.
- Ensure your headset's microphone is not muted.
- For PC connections, verify the microphone input settings in your computer's sound settings or softphone application.
- Echo or poor sound quality:
- Adjust the compatibility switches on the bottom of the Link 860.
- Reduce the volume on the Link 860 or your phone/PC.
- Dispositivo non recoñecido polo PC:
- Proba a conectar o cable USB a un porto USB diferente do teu ordenador.
- Reinicia o teu ordenador.
- Asegúrate de que o cable USB non estea danado.
